Output 4c016ec02f7d5933e269f343a5521b63f13f8676fa1a55279b9b809a86d589e8:0

value
85649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12e0c59d2cb3b70049e8dd9383e18f91c8d5900 OP_EQUAL
address
3Lm4K8B6LmRaYPmsyT6RaHqup6fVYr8P42
transaction
4c016ec02f7d5933e269f343a5521b63f13f8676fa1a55279b9b809a86d589e8
spent
true